Build a GenAI-powered financial assistant

Intuit Assist is a powerful tool embedded across our platform of products that delivers personalized financial insights. It uses contextual data sets from small businesses, consumer finance, and tax to provide tailored advice to approximately 100 million customers. Our proprietary technology, Intuit GenOS, empowers our tech teams to develop breakthrough GenAI experiences that fuel rapid innovation across Intuit’s products and services.
